Examples
--:--
単身で赴任するのは心細いです。
Taking on a solo transfer (to start a new job) is a lonely and daunting experience.
- N1
上司に来年アメリカに赴任しろと言われました。
My boss told me I’d be transferred to the U.S. next year.
- N1
先生:「来月から隣町の学校に赴任する事になりました。」
Teacher: 'Starting next month, I'll be reassigned to a new school in the neighboring town.'
- N1
急に他県への赴任が決まるとは…引っ越し準備で忙しくなりそうだ。
I didn't expect to be relocated to another prefecture so suddenly… Looks like I'll be busy getting ready to move.
- N1
子供の生活をかき乱さないようにするべく、単身で赴任するつもりです。
To avoid disrupting my child's life, I've decided to take the transfer alone.
